Biography

Toronto-based jazz ensemble BadBadNotGood blurs genre boundaries with their eclectic mix of '70s soul-jazz, alternative hip-hop, and experimental electronica. The group, formed in 2010 by Matthew Tavares, Chester Hansen, and Alexander Sowinski while studying at Humber College, garnered attention with jazz covers of tracks by artists like Odd Future and MF Doom. Their discography includes albums like BBNG and BBNG2, which feature reinterpretations of songs by A Tribe Called Quest and Kanye West, leading to commercial success with III and collaborations like IV with artists such as Samuel T. Herring and Colin Stetson.

BadBadNotGood's dynamic journey continued with albums like Talk Memory and collaborative projects with Jonah Yano, exploring new influences and soundscapes. The departure of Tavares in 2019 did not hinder their creativity, as seen in their innovative work like the haunting EP Slow Burn and the all-instrumental album Mid Spiral in 2024, showcasing their ability to push boundaries and collaborate with a diverse range of musicians to create unique, genre-defying music.
